1
我要求Elixir中的for循环返回一个计算值。Elixir:来自for循环的返回值
这里是我的简单的例子:
a = 0
for i <- 1..10
do
a = a + 1
IO.inspect a
end
IO.inspect a
这里是输出:
warning: variable i is unused
Untitled 15:2
2
2
2
2
2
2
2
2
2
2
1
我知道,我是不用的,可以代替一个在这个例子中使用,但是这不是这个问题。问题是你如何获得for循环来返回变量a = 10?